How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Burleson?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Burleson Studio Apartments | $1,166 | $1,014 | $1,357 |
Burleson 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,361 | $999 | $2,076 |
| Burleson 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,679 | $914 | $2,339 |
| Burleson 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,915 | $1,260 | $3,050 |
| Burleson 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,337 | $1,996 | $2,395 |

Burleson 1 Bedroom Apartment Units with Current Availability by Neighborhood
Availability Confirmed As of: July 15, 2026There are currently 187 available 1 Bedroom apartment units in Burleson, TX neighborhoods that range in price from $1,018 to $2,076. Heres is today's list of the top neighborhoods in Burleson with the most available 1 Bedroom apartments:
| Neighborhood | Available Units | Median Price | Min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Highpoint Hill | 69 | $1,390 | $1,018 |
| West Bend South | 67 | $1,340 | $1,050 |
| Wakefield | 51 | $1,395 | $1,018 |
Largest Available Burleson 1 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Burleson, TX is found at Auberge of Burleson in the Wakefield neighborhood and is 888 square feet priced from $1,485. Landmark at Crowley in the Southwest Fort Worth neighborhood has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 826 square feet and currently listed start at $1,402.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Burleson:

Cheapest Available Burleson 1 Bedroom Apartments
As of July 15, 2026 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Burleson, TX is the One Bedroom - Brazos (Income-Restricted) Model starting from $999 at Ten 06 at Joshua Station Apartments in the Johnson County neighborhood. The second most affordable Burleson 1 Bedroom is the 1Bedroom1Bathroom Model at Alsbury Villas starting at $1,018 in the Southwest Fort Worth ne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Burleson is currently $1,361.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Burleson:
